Enhancing Office Productivity With The Use Of Office Dividers
In today’s modern offices, open floor plans are becoming increasingly popular due to their collaborative nature and potential for increasing communication among employees. However, with this shift towards open workspaces comes the challenge of maintaining privacy and reducing distractions. This is where office dividers come into play, offering a simple and effective solution to create separation while still maintaining a sense of openness in the office environment.
office dividers, also known as room dividers or partitions, are versatile pieces of furniture that can be used to define separate areas within a shared workspace. They come in a variety of styles, materials, and sizes to suit different needs and preferences. From simple fabric panels to sleek glass walls, office dividers offer a range of options for customization to fit any office design scheme.
One of the main benefits of using office dividers is their ability to create designated areas for focused work, meetings, and collaboration without the need for permanent walls. By strategically placing dividers throughout an office space, employers can easily establish private work zones for employees who need concentration, as well as designated meeting areas for team discussions and brainstorming sessions. This flexibility allows for a dynamic office layout that can adapt to the changing needs of the team.
In addition to providing privacy and defining spaces, office dividers can also help reduce distractions and noise in a shared workspace. By acting as barriers between different areas, dividers can absorb sound and create a quieter environment for employees to focus on their tasks. This can lead to improved productivity and concentration among team members, as they are less likely to be disturbed by conversations or movements happening around them.
Furthermore, office dividers can be used as a tool for visual organization and branding within the office. By incorporating dividers with customizable features such as whiteboards, corkboards, or company logos, employers can promote their brand identity while keeping employees engaged and informed. Additionally, dividers can be used to display important information, such as calendars, schedules, or project updates, to keep the team on track and aligned with their goals.
Another advantage of office dividers is their flexibility and ease of installation. Unlike traditional walls, dividers are often lightweight and portable, making them easy to move and reconfigure as needed. This allows for quick and simple adjustments to the office layout without the hassle of major construction work. Whether a company is expanding its team, rearranging departments, or hosting events, office dividers can provide a cost-effective solution for adapting the workspace to changing needs.
Moreover, office dividers can contribute to a more aesthetically pleasing office environment by adding texture, color, and style to the space. With a wide range of designs and finishes available, dividers can complement the existing decor and architecture of the office, creating a cohesive and attractive look. By incorporating dividers that reflect the company’s branding or design aesthetic, employers can enhance the overall atmosphere of the workspace and make a positive impression on employees, clients, and visitors.
